    Elvis did not perform a live concert between 1961 and 1969 - during this time he was making 3 movies a year and lived in California. In 1967 he married Priscilla who was nearly 22, he was 32. Nine months later their daughter Lisa was born on 1 Feb 68. In June 68 he recorded the Singer (Comeback) Show and this was the first time that Priscilla had seen him sing live. Priscilla remained at Graceland while Elvis was away making movies and then when Lisa came along she could not take her on the long trips to California (Elvis used to have a tour bus and drive all the way to California from Memphis). After Elvis finished the movies contracts and with the success of the Comeback Special Elvis was eager to do live performances again and in 1969 he appeared at the International Hotel, Las Vegas and normally did a month at a time in between tours that were subsequently booked - that was all that Elvis did perform at Vegas and then mini tours around America until the day he died - he was due to perform in Portland the day after he died!!!

    People always forg3t that yes he was addicted to prescription drugs, but he did actually NEED those drugs. He had a lot of medical problems, including hypertrophy, a twisted colon, his organs had grown twice in size, unhealthy diet, and more. Ultimately he was prescribed drugs that helped each problem (drugs which were found in his immune system during the time of his death also) , but they were addictive drugs. He took them all at the same time which was dangerous, and dr nick was prescribing him with higher amounts than he should've. As well as this, elvis had trouble sleeping so relied on sleeping pills, but soon they didn't work as effectively so he ended up taking more, which led to him also needing pills to help him wake up. Truly disheartening to hear how his own doctor didn't do his job properly and save elvis. Back in the day people were too afraid to perform surgery on a superstar incase it went wrong, so they thought they could fix all elvis' problems with addictive medication :*(
